Chlorphenamine

Chlorphenamine (also known as Chlorpheniramine, chlorpheniramine, Chlorphenamine, 132-22-9, Chlorophenylpyridamine, Haynon, Clorfeniramina, Allergican, Allergisan or Clorfenamina) is a substance of the phenethylamine class.

Chemistry

Salts []

Chlorphenamine is typically found in the form of its hydrochloride and maleate salts.

Legal status []

  • Australia: Chlorphenamine is a S3 substance.
  • United Kingdom: Chlorphenamine is a P substance.
  • United States: Chlorphenamine is a OTC substance.
